The Wipro Elato FMG209 mixer grinder under 5000 for wet and dry grinding is designed for users who want fast, efficient, and hands-free grinding. Its 800W heavy-duty 100% copper motor with ball bearings delivers consistent performance for wet batters, dry spices, and tough ingredients.
The Deep Flow Breaker (DFB) technology improves circulation inside the jar, reducing grinding time. With three large stainless steel jars and a separate juicer jar with pulp filter, it suits everyday cooking and juicing needs.

The Kanchan Turbo 650W Mixer Grinder is built for everyday Indian cooking, handling both wet and dry grinding with ease. Its powerful 650W motor running at 18,000 RPM makes light work of spices, chutneys, batters, and purees. The mixer comes with three food-grade stainless steel jars, wet, dry, and chutney, designed for versatile use. With overload protection and ISI certification, it focuses on safety, durability, and consistent performance.

Yes, but only if you choose wisely. Look for models with decent wattage, sturdy jars, and good ventilation. Short grinding cycles with breaks also help prevent overheating during chutneys or batter preparation.
Not always. Higher wattage helps with tough ingredients, but blade design and jar quality matter just as much. A well-designed 500W mixer can outperform a poorly built higher-wattage model in daily use.
It can, if used correctly. Dry masalas are easy, but wet chutneys need proper jar size and liquid balance. Avoid overfilling, use pulse mode when needed, and clean jars promptly to maintain performance.
1. Wattage & Motor Strength: Higher wattage and a sturdy motor help handle tough dry ingredients and wet grinding without frequent jams, overheating, or loss of performance.
2. Jar Quality & Material: steel jars with sturdy bases resist corrosion and handle heavy grinding more reliably than thinner, lightweight alternatives.
3. Blade Design & Versatility: Sharp, multi-purpose blades grind dry spices and wet pastes more evenly; removable or multi-blade setups add flexibility for diverse kitchen tasks.
4. Ventilation & Overload Protection: Good airflow and built-in safety features prevent overheating during extended grinding sessions, especially when handling thick chutneys or batter.
5. Ease of Use & Cleaning: Simple assembly, easy-to-grip lids, and dishwasher-friendly parts make daily grinding less of a chore and boost long-term usability.
